This is our second, and more recently opened, burial ground and is on a
gentle slope in a quiet valley in one of the most attractive and historic
areas of Leicestershire.
The brook along the northern edge of the area already provides a valuable
wildlife refuge. Woodland
with open wildflower glades is being created as the burial ground develops.
Several thousand trees and shrubs have already been planted and this work
will continue over the coming years.
Direction to Scraptoft Natural Burial Ground
Situated on Keyham Lane East, just 5
miles east of Leicester
City centre. Take the
A47 east out of Leicester, after 2 ½ miles
take the left-hand turn into Scraptoft
Lane (at a petrol station). When you get to
Scraptoft turn left into Scraptoft Rise and follow the one way system along Main Street onto
the Beeby road. Follow the road, passing the
turning for the golf course on the left, and continue down the hill for 1/3
mile past a farmhouse on the left. The Burial ground is now on your right. Go
under the barrier and into car park.
